GENERAL DESCRIPTION
UCO SOLIDWALL SYSTEM is a non-load bearing wall system which fits into modern day commercial, institution and residential building construction. It is a CIDB certified Industrial Building System (IBS).
UCO SOLIDWALL SYSTEM comprises UAC fibre cement sheets fixed onto metal studs and infilled with light weight concrete mix. It is versatile in complying to the fire-rating, sound and thermal insulation, wet application, impact strength and robustness requirements.
ADVANTAGES
FIRE RATED Up to 4 hours according to British Standard (BS 476: Part 22)
LIGHT WEIGHT Weight of walls is approximately 3 times lighter compared to brick walls. Density is 750-850 kg/m3.
FAST TRACK CONSTRUCTION Easily and rapidly constructed, cutting down construction time and cost compared to traditional wall construction.
HIGH QUALITY WALL FINISHING Wall is straight with smooth surfaces.
SURFACE FINISH VERSATILITY Readily accepts a wide range of surface finishes, e.g. acrylic and emulsion paint, wall paper, ceramic tiles, marble, etc.
STRONG ANCHORAGE CAPACITY Conform to BS 5234 : Part 2 requirements.
CLEANER AND SAFER CONSTRUCTION Reduces messiness and thereafter easy to clean up at site. Also minimizes inconvenience to other trades compared to the labour-intensive conventional trade.
IMPACT RESSISTANT Scuff-resistant, offering superior impact and abrasion resistance.
DURABLE Immune to permanent water damage and impervious to high humidity/moisture. Also does not warp, crack or split easily.
THERMAL INSULATION R value = 0.169 m2 K/W
SOUND INSULATION Sound Transmission Class (STC) rating e.g. 104mm thick wall is 46 dB.
SYSTEM DESCRIPTION
UCO SOLIDWALLL SYSTEM consists of: a) UCO VISTABORD/FLEXABORD 6.0mm, 9.0mm, and 12.0mm thickness. b) Metal studs c) Light weight concrete mix
